Okotoks RCMP have identified the woman involved in the Wild Rose Jewellery store theft back in April.

Authorities are looking for Lina Mae Lafond, who allegedly walked out with gold and diamonds from the store's display case.

The theft is valued at around $15,000.

Lafond is described as being 35 years old with red hair and glasses with a large scar on her face.

It's unknown if she had assistance with the theft as there were other people in the store when the incident took place.

Anyone with information on the whereabouts of Lafond are asked to call RCMP or Crime Stoppers.
